1. Ultimate BBQ Sausage Dogs
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 8 Prendergast Butchers award-winning sausages
- 4 brioche hot dog rolls
- 2 onions, sliced
- 100g mature Welsh cheddar, grated
- Crispy fried onions
- BBQ sauce or wholegrain mustard
- Gherkins (optional)
Method
- Grill or barbecue the sausages for 15-18 minutes, turning regularly.
- Slowly fry the onions until caramelised (around 20 minutes).
- Toast the brioche rolls.
- Add two sausages to each roll and top with onions, cheese, crispy onions and your favourite sauce.
2. Honey & Mustard Sausage Tray Bake
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 8 sausages
- 750g baby potatoes
- 2 red onions, cut into wedges
- 2 mixed peppers, chopped
- 1 courgette, sliced
- 2 tbsp honey
- 2 tbsp wholegrain mustard
- 1 tbsp olive oil
Method
- Heat oven to 200°C.
- Toss the vegetables with olive oil and roast for 20 minutes.
- Add the sausages and cook for another 20 minutes.
- Mix the honey and mustard together and drizzle over everything before returning to the oven for a final 10 minutes.
Serve with fresh parsley.
3. Summer Sausage Pasta
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 6 sausages
- 300g pasta
- 250g cherry tomatoes
- 2 cloves garlic
- 1 courgette, ribboned
- 100g spinach
- Fresh basil
- 50g grated Parmesan
Method
- Cook the pasta according to the packet instructions.
- Remove the sausage meat from the skins and fry until browned.
- Add garlic, tomatoes and courgette and cook for 5 minutes.
- Stir through the spinach until wilted.
- Mix with the cooked pasta and finish with basil and Parmesan.
4. Welsh Sausage & Cider Casserole
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 8 sausages
- 2 onions, sliced
- 2 apples, chopped
- 2 carrots, sliced
- 500ml Welsh cider
- 2 tsp fresh thyme
- 1 tbsp plain flour
Method
- Brown the sausages in a casserole dish.
- Remove and soften the onions and carrots.
- Stir in the flour, then gradually add the cider.
- Return the sausages along with the apples and thyme.
- Simmer gently for 40 minutes.
Serve with creamy mashed potatoes or crusty bread.
5. BBQ Sausage Skewers
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 8 sausages
- 2 peppers
- 1 red onion
- 8 mushrooms
- 1 courgette
- BBQ glaze
Method
- Cut the sausages into three pieces.
- Thread onto skewers with the vegetables.
- Brush with BBQ glaze.
- Cook on the barbecue for around 12-15 minutes, turning regularly.
6. Warm Sausage & Potato Salad
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 6 sausages
- 500g baby potatoes
- 100g rocket
- 6 radishes, sliced
- 3 spring onions
- 100g crumbly Welsh cheese
Dressing
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tbsp wholegrain mustard
- 1 tbsp white wine vinegar
Method
- Cook the potatoes until tender.
- Grill the sausages and slice them.
- Mix the dressing ingredients together.
- Toss everything together while still warm and crumble over the Welsh cheese.
7. Breakfast Sausage Wraps
Serves: 4
Ingredients
- 8 sausages
- 4 tortilla wraps
- 6 eggs
- 4 hash browns
- 100g grated mature cheddar
- Tomato relish
Method
- Cook the sausages and hash browns.
- Scramble the eggs.
- Warm the wraps.
- Fill each wrap with sausage, eggs, hash browns, cheese and tomato relish before rolling up tightly.
